Please help me give a warm NJfishing.com welcome to Captain's Amanda and James Peterson and the crew from the Ospey Fishing Fleet, the Osprey and the Ospey V http://www.ospreyfishing.com/home.html
Their home base is on the LI Sound in Port Jefferson NY but they will be sailing out of Kammermans Atlantic City Marina for Blackfish December 1 through January. These are resevation only trips limited to 25 people so no crowding. Please see the web site to reserve your spot.
The Osprey V, which will be sailing out of AC, is a Gilliken built 65' by 22' powered by twin caterpillar 3406's with a generator and a heated cabin, great for winter blackfishing.
The Osprey is also a Gilliken 76' by 22', powered by three Detroit diesels, has 2 generators and a heated cabin.
The Osprey Fleets and it's Captains have a long history in fishing. In 1964 Captain Joe Cash purchased his first head boat. He and his 9 children were its crew. The Cash family tradition of running party charters is now on its third generation. Captain Stewart Cash, his daughter and son in law, Captain's Amanda and James Peterson, continue to run a true family owned operation with the same core values and years of fishing knowledge.
